The Selling Game - Sophia Blouberg (03/06)
This Sunday I went to a restaurant on the beachfront in Big Bay, Blouberg for a meal. This is one of my favorites, a place I normally come because of the good
value for money breakfasts.
0610a-4As per usual we waited almost 20 min for coffee and then another 40 min for lunch. The manager came over – probably because he saw me glaring at him – and took the time to explain to me that they were busy and that it is absolutely normal to wait 40 min for your food.
I was going to suggest that he take his hands out of his pockets and maybe helps the waiter!! I don’t know; this might make a difference!! – but instead I opted to keep quiet. The manager was kind enough to explain the design of the kitchen and explain in detail why there was a delay. Well as fascinating as this is; I have heard the reason why the food takes so long to prepare; many many times over the last few months and0610a-3 I am really not interested.
What would interest me more – and should interest him too - is the following. Find a way to cut down on your preparation time! Yes it is possible, their is no grill and most of the food they prepare is fried. And if I am wrong then consider something else. You are in the selling game not the food business!!! If you agree; then while I am waiting for my food; make my stay pleasant (and make some money in the process)
Yes it doesn’t take 20min to get me an espresso from the bar – and yes when I am finished; why not come back to my table and sell me something else to drink… Why Not??? The drinks bill is more than the food bill in mane cases so why not focus on feeding me something liquid while I wait – and maybe keep me happy or make me even happier..
You are in the selling game… focus on keeping me happy and I promise I will wait 40min or even longer…
